(MUNICIPALITY OF NORTH PERTH, ON) – The Perth County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) is currently investigating a break-in and theft from a residential garage north of Monkton.
Investigation revealed that sometime between the Civic Long Weekend and the first two weeks in August, an unknown person(s) entered onto the property located on Line 60 and forced open the locked man door of the garage.
From inside the garage the following items were removed:
– A large amount of meat from a freezer
– Chain binders (rusty)
– Husqvarna chain saw
– Honda generator (6000 W peak)
– 4 GPS Garmin tracking collars and one tracking device
Anyone with information about this break-in or knowing the whereabouts of the stolen items is requested to contact the Perth County OPP at 1-888-310-1122.
